Why Choose Plant-Based Skincare?

Your skin is the body’s largest organ, and it absorbs much of what you apply to it. That’s why using pure, plant-powered ingredients is so beneficial.

Unlike conventional products filled with preservatives and stabilizers to extend shelf life, plant-based, anhydrous formulations contain only the ingredients your skin actually needs.

No Water, No Preservatives – Traditional skincare products that contain water (aqua) require preservatives to prevent bacterial growth.While preservatives are necessary in water-based formulations, they can sometimes irritate sensitive skin or disrupt the skin’s microbiome.

Anhydrous products, like facial oils, balms, and butters, eliminate the need for preservatives altogether—leaving you with only nutrient-rich, skin-loving botanicals.

Higher Potency – Without water as a filler, anhydrous products contain a higher concentration of active ingredients.

This means that every drop of oil, butter, or botanical extract in your product is delivering powerful nourishment to your skin, rather than being diluted.

Gentler on the Skin – Many conventional skincare products contain synthetic emulsifiers, preservatives, and stabilizers that can strip the skin’s natural barrier or trigger irritation.

Plant-based, water-free products work with your skin, replenishing moisture and supporting its natural healing process.


Key Benefits of Anhydrous Skincare

1. Deeply Moisturizing & Protective

Water evaporates quickly from the skin, which is why many lotions and creams feel hydrating at first but leave your skin feeling dry later. Plant-based, anhydrous formulations create a protective barrier, locking in moisture and delivering long-lasting hydration.

Shea Butter & Cocoa Butter – Rich in essential fatty acids and antioxidants, these natural butters provide intense moisture and protection.

Jojoba Oil – A liquid wax that closely mimics the skin’s natural sebum, balancing oil production and keeping skin soft.

Rosehip Oil – Packed with vitamins A and C, it supports skin regeneration, elasticity, and an even tone.

 

2. Potent Botanical Benefits

Herbs, flowers, and plant extracts have been used for centuries in skincare for their anti-inflammatory, soothing, and rejuvenating properties. Without water in the formula, plant oils and botanical extracts remain undiluted and more effective.

Calendula – Soothes irritated skin and promotes healing.

Chamomile – Reduces redness and calms sensitive skin.

Frankincense – Supports skin elasticity and rejuvenation.

 

3. Encourages a Minimalist, Sustainable Approach

Anhydrous products are concentrated and long-lasting, meaning you need less per application. This not only reduces waste but also supports a more sustainable skincare routine. When you choose small-batch, handmade skincare, you’re investing in products crafted with care, fresh ingredients, and no unnecessary fillers.

Less Packaging Waste – Many water-based products require plastic packaging to maintain stability, while anhydrous formulations are often stored in glass jars or metal tins for sustainability.

Longer Shelf Life – Without water, there’s no risk of microbial growth, meaning your product stays fresh longer without the need for artificial preservatives.

 

How to Transition to Water-Free Skincare

Switching to anhydrous, plant-based products is simple and rewarding. Here’s how to integrate them into your routine:

Replace Lotions with Body Butters & Balms – Ditch the water-heavy lotions and opt for whipped body butters or balm-based moisturizers that deeply nourish and protect your skin.

Use Facial Oils Instead of Creams – A few drops of a high-quality facial oil can deliver powerful hydration without clogging pores or disrupting your skin’s natural balance.

Try Oil Cleansing – Instead of foaming cleansers that strip your skin, oil cleansing gently removes dirt and makeup while preserving your skin’s moisture barrier.
